BMS-HOSxP Community

HOSxP => การเขียน SQL Script => ข้อความที่เริ่มโดย: pa_net ที่ เมษายน 29, 2009, 13:57:19 PM

หัวข้อ: สอบถามคำสั่ง SQL เกี่ยวกับ โรคที่เคยรักษาครับ
เริ่มหัวข้อโดย: pa_net ที่ เมษายน 29, 2009, 13:57:19 PM
คืออยากทราบโค้ดที่ ผู้ป่วยถูก dx ที่ผ่านมาครับ ว่าเป็นโรคดังนี้ I10,K30 อะไรอย่างนี้ครับ
หัวข้อ: Re: สอบถามคำสั่ง SQL เกี่ยวกับ โรคที่เคยรักษาครับ
เริ่มหัวข้อโดย: woravet ที่ เมษายน 29, 2009, 14:18:23 PM
1.แบบ dx ว่าเป็น I10 และ K30
select v.*
from vn_stat v
left join ovstdiag o1 on v.vn=o1.vn
left join ovstdiag o2 on v.vn=o2.vn
where o1.icd10='I10' and o2.icd10='K30'
and v.vstdate between '2009-1-1' and '2009-1-31'
group by v.vn

2.แบบ dx เป็น I10 หรือ K30
select v.*
from vn_stat v
left join ovstdiag o1 on v.vn=o1.vn
where o1.icd10 in ('I10','K30')
and v.vstdate between '2009-1-1' and '2009-1-31'
group by v.vn
หัวข้อ: Re: สอบถามคำสั่ง SQL เกี่ยวกับ โรคที่เคยรักษาครับ
เริ่มหัวข้อโดย: pop_hosxp ที่ เมษายน 29, 2009, 14:24:37 PM
เข้าไปที่ opd custom search เลยครับ